The following data gives the lengths, in cm, of 30 pieces of iron rods :

45 55 65 60 61 68 59 54 64 76 50 68 72 68 80 67 70 62 79 67 64 63 71 59 64 53 57 74 55 57

(a) Using class intervals of 45 – 49, 50 – 54, 55 – 59, … construct a frequency table of the data.

(b) Draw the histogram for the distribution

(c) Calculate the mean of the distribution

(d) What is the probability of selecting  an iron rod whose length is in the modal class?

Explanation

(a) 

Class

Interval

Freq (f) Tally

Mid-point

(x)

(fx)
45 – 49 1 | 47 47
50 – 54 3 ||| 52 156
55 – 59 6 |||| | 57 342
60 – 64 7 |||| || 62 434
65 – 69 6 |||| | 67 402
70 – 74 4 |||| 72 288
75 – 79 2 || 77 154
80 – 84 1 | 82 82
(sum) 30   1905  

(b) 

(c) Mean (bar{x} = frac{sum fx}{sum f})

= (frac{1905}{30})

= (63.5).

(d) P(iron rod in modal class) = (frac{7}{30})
